Recent Earthquakes in the Northeastern U.S.

== PRELIMINARY EARTHQUAKE REPORT ==
Lamont-Doherty Cooperative Seismographic Network (LCSN)

Version #1: This report supersedes any earlier reports of this event.
This event has been reviewed by a seismologist.

A micro earthquake occurred at 2:42:16 PM (EDT) on Wednesday, June 24, 2009 .
The magnitude 2.2 event occurred 128 km (80 miles) NNW of Massena,NY.
The hypocentral depth is 13 km ( 8 miles).
